About This Book

Rustling leaves and soft moonlight guide a raccoon family through their forest home. Tiny paws learn to climb tall trees and sniff out secret snacks hidden beneath the earth. Together, they discover what it means to be brave and safe under the glowing raccoon moon.

Quick Assessment

This gentle fiction book follows a raccoon family over the course of a year, illustrating the natural behaviors and survival skills of raccoons in an accessible way for early readers. Suitable for ages 5 to 8, it offers vivid sensory descriptions and simple storytelling without any distressing content, making it a peaceful introduction to wildlife and family themes.
